Hi Dan. I assume you installed freeradius from ports. Try then to run rehash command in your shell and/or # which radiusd /usr/local/sbin/radiusd
If you dont get any output you did something wrong You should also have /usr/local/etc/rc.d/radiusd.sh Remeber to edit /etc/rc.conf and add there radiusd_enable="YES" in order to have your radius started after reboot.
